{-
Metric Specificity and genericty: select terms
Compute genericity/specificity:
P(j|i) = N(ij) / N(ii)
P(i|j) = N(ij) / N(jj)
Gen(i) = Mean{j} P(j_k|i)
Spec(i) = Mean{j} P(i|j_k)
Gen-clusion(i) = (Spec(i) + Gen(i)) / 2
Spec-clusion(i) = (Spec(i) - Gen(i)) / 2
-}
